What is a Lock Key Code?

A lock key code is a unique set of alphanumeric characters assigned to a specific lock. Think of it as the lock’s social security number but with less drama. For keypad locks or keyless entry systems, these codes usually consist of anywhere from four to twelve numbers. Some modern systems even use biometric data, which sounds super spy-like, right? Checking the Manufacturer’s Documentation

Manufacturers typically include key codes in the user manual or product documentation. You might find yours tucked away in the box or emailed as a PDF. Hunting through old manuals isn’t always glamorous, but it can be a goldmine of information. Just make sure you’re searching for the right lock model. Manufacturer websites often provide downloadable manuals, too.

Looking for a Sticker or Tag on the Lock

Inspect your lock closely – sometimes, the key code is right under your nose (or right on your lock)! Many locks sport a sticker or tag with the key code printed on it. Check the back, sides, or even inside the latch area. Yes, you might need to bend into some awkward positions and flash your flashlight.
